Mustard Seed

Preached on the seemingly insignificant, but unimaginably powerful Kingdom of God this past Sunday.
And as I have thought about what started 50 years ago in this very building, I can’t help but think:
Did anyone envision what we are today?
Did anyone see the impact of this ministry in Ohio County, in Kentucky, in the USA, in the world??
We just sent someone to Spain to preach the Gospel.
We just shared with 130 plus kids last week.
In a few weeks we are going to Cincinnati to share with even more.
We have seen hundreds of people come to faith and be baptized.
There have been men and women called into ministry from this church
We have trained and sent out pastors, ministers, and missionaries.
Did anyone envision that?
What seemed like a tiny, insignificant mustard seed of a church, has made, and will continue to make a HUGE ETERNAL impact in this world.
What seemed like a fledgling little church, in a small town has grown something significant.
Did anyone envision that?
No, probably not, but lots of people have prayed for it.
Lots of people have invested their time, their tears, their sweat, and their money within the walls of these building, outside under the banner of EHBC, and all over their world with the help of this church family.
We were a mustard seed...
And, yet we have grown, and continue to grow, into a place where people find hope and rest in Jesus.
We are still a mustard seedling in a lot of ways, and only when we get to heaven will we be able to see just how large our reach actually has been.
